American Democracy Project
The American Democracy Project is a multi-campus initiative that seeks to create an intellectual and experiential understanding of civic engagement for undergraduates enrolled at institutions that are members of the American Association of State Colleges and Universities (AASCU). The goal of the project is to produce graduates who understand and are committed to engaging in meaningful actions as citizens in a democracy. CSUF's activities related to this project include a program in mini-grant to incorporate civic learning into the curriculum, ongoing service-learning courses, and campus events, including a Fall 2004 conference on democracy involving students, faculty, and practitioners, as well as events focused on the elections of November 2004.
